Summer was Canada’s youngest Olympian in Tokyo at 14 years old.

At 17, she captured the world’s attention and the hearts of a nation winning 3 Gold Medals and 1 Silver Medal at the 2024 Paris Olympic Games.

Just months later, she set 3 World Records and won 3 Gold Medals and 1 Silver Medal at the 2024 World Aquatics Swimming Championships (25m) in Budapest

A once-in-a-generation athlete who threatens to break world records every time she’s in the pool.
